Types of Christmas Tree Facts and Info about Live Christmas Trees with roots 1. Fact 1 - Traditional Christmas symbol. 2. Fact 2 - Can be replanted in garden or re-potted. 3. Fact 3 - Can only display indoors for a limited time. 4. Fact 4 - Need to water daily. 5. Fact 5 - Environmentally friendly. 6. Fact 6 - Reduces waste. 7. Fact 7 - Can be reused, just transfer to a larger pot and store outdoors for use next year! Facts and Info about Real Christmas Trees without roots 1. Fact 1 - Fresh Smell. 2. Fact 2 - Traditional symbol of Christmas. 3. Fact 3 - Can only display for a limited time. 4. Fact 4 – Expensive. 5. Fact 5 - Need to dispose of correctly. 6. Fact 6 - Not environmentally friendly. 7. Fact 7 - Need to water daily. Facts and Info about Artificial Christmas Trees 1. Fact 1 - Reusable 2. Fact 2 - Less messy than a real tree, no needles all over the floor! 3. Fact 3 - Newer artificial trees are fire retardant. 4. Fact 4 - Look very realistic. 5. Fact 5 - Safer for pets and children as no water or fallen needles to drink or eat! 6. Fact 6 - Lots of choice, different colours and sizes. 7. Fact 7 - No need to water. 8. Fact 8 - Easier to decorate, some trees are pre-lit. 9. Fact 9 - Easy to assemble. 10. Fact 10 - Storage space required throughout the year. 11. Fact 11 - Money saving. 12. Fact 12 - No smell. 13. Fact 13 - Can display tree for as long as you like. Types of Christmas Trees Compared
